My files were deleted when I uninstalled the app

So the thing is i was syncing my laptop with dropbox. Many files were synced but there were still files left to be synced and it was taking a lot of time. So, i thought of uninstalling and installing dropbox. For this at first, i unlinked my pc and sync was stopped and uninstalled dropbox. While i was uninstalling dropbox, all the files were removed and it was stored in a folder named "my dropbox files" or smth like this i forgot. The question is i guess i lost those files that were left to be synced. What happens in this situations and how to confirm that no files were destoryed? please help me

    Hi xyz12341, thanks for messaging the Community!

    Do you know if you enabled the computer backup feature on your device? 

    The folder that was left behind on your computer, are your missing files located in there? 

    If the missing files weren’t syncing to your account, then it wouldn’t be possible to recover them from the site. However, it might be possible to recover the files from the local machine from the recycle bin, or using a third party app or service to do so.

    Thanks for nudging us on this thread, davidapaulson

    If you want to have a completely clean slate and start syncing again, the best way would be to pause syncing and unlink the desktop app. 

    That way, you can delete the Dropbox folder without affecting your files online.
